Beer of pure barley malt, 5° degrees. Silver medal at US beer tasting (July 2018) with 87/100 points. Winner ad "Cerevisia Award" 2015 in Italy, Perugia: Best lager beer of south Italy and islands. Beer of straw color, with white foam, fine and persistent. At nose dominate notes of malt, vanilla, cereal, floral. In mouth very balanced, with hints of malt and vanilla. A well balanced and refreshing lager. Beer for every meal and occasion, has been defined the best beer to accompany pizza, hot dogs, sandwiches, fried chicken, turkey burger, pork kebobs, brie.

33cl bottle from a bar in Palermo, Italy. Pours classic gold with evanescent white foam, medium grain. Aroma is grainy, not much else. Body is average, quite light in the finish. Taste is mostly bittter, though still not interesting. Rather bad.

Bottle sample at a tasting at Max’s place. Thanks Tom L. Clear straw with a white head. Aroma of corn and a bit of chemicals. Rather dry flavor, kinda corny, with a bitterish finish. Light-bodied, a bit fizzy.
